Let’s start with a few things you’ll want to pack and bring along with you. First is footwear, you’ll want to pick out some shoes that you’ll feel most comfortable in if they get wet. I attempted to avoid puddles but my shoes didn’t stay dry. (Note to self, invest in rain booties). I also recommend a rain jacket, or poncho, to help keep you dry. I usually pack a purse umbrella, as well, to help keep my bag dry since I prefer a rain jacket instead of a rain poncho.
Next, you’ll want to plan for a midday break. That way you can take a moment to return to your hotel room and dry. I suggest
opening the park, enjoying as many
attractions as you can, then taking a break to refresh. Hopefully, the rain will clear up a bit so that you can return later and maybe stay somewhat dry.
As far as the attractions go, you’ll still be able to enjoy most. If the weather worsens, or it becomes unsafe for attractions to operate, you might experience some temporary ride closures. Take this time to
eat, enjoy a different attraction, or
shop. Remember, any indoor experience will help you dry off a bit!
